..Between myself and the boys at Lemieux-based on a 28 inch barreled 20 gauge Sterlingworth ,I did the bluing - timber and the scalloping of the action and triggers , the boys looked after all other frame sculpting , the engraving and French grey .Oskar Kob preformed all the annealing and hardening
